What’s New for 2026?
The 2026 model year introduces refinements that focus on the “invisible” luxuries—security and seamlessness.
Digital Vehicle Key: Your smartphone or Apple Watch now serves as your primary key, utilizing Ultra-Wideband (UWB) technology for maximum security against relay attacks.
Safety Innovation: A new center airbag between the front seats is now standard, designed to protect occupants from head-to-head contact during side impacts.
Aesthetic Evolution: New palette additions like Verde Silver Metallic and Sonoran Brown Metallic offer a sophisticated, muted elegance that stands out from the sea of grayscale executive cars.
Customization: The highly coveted 4-zone climate control is now a standalone option, allowing for bespoke interior configurations without requiring a full package upgrade.
The Strategic Cost of Ownership: 2026 Pricing and Trims
When considering a Mercedes-Benz S-Class, the conversation should always start with the cost versus the value of the experience. Below is the current market breakdown for the 2026 lineup.
| Model | Starting MSRP | Engine Performance | Key Buyer Intent |
| :— | :— | :— | :— |
| S 500 4MATIC® | $121,500 | 3.0L I6 Turbo (442 hp) | Daily Executive Commute |
| S 580e 4MATIC® | $132,400 | Plug-in Hybrid (503 hp) | Efficiency & Sustainability |
| S 580 4MATIC® | $133,100 | 4.0L V8 Biturbo (496 hp) | The Pure Luxury Standard |
| AMG® S 63 E PERFORMANCE | $191,500 | Hybrid V8 (791 hp) | Maximum Prestige & Power |
Note: Prices reflect 2026 market adjustments. Actual dealer pricing in the Henderson and Las Vegas area may vary based on inventory and optional equipment.
Should You Buy, Wait, or Lease in 2026?
This is the question I get most often in my office. In the current 2026 market, interest rates and residual values play a massive role in this decision.
The Case for Buying (Financing)
If you plan to keep the vehicle for more than five years, financing is the play. The S-Class historically holds its “prestige value” well in the secondary market if maintained at a certified dealership. For those looking at real estate investment or business write-offs, Section 179 deductions may apply depending on your business use case—consult your CPA, as this can significantly lower the effective cost of the vehicle.
The Case for Leasing
The S-Class is a tech powerhouse. In three years, the software will have evolved again. Leasing allows you to stay under warranty and drive the latest MBUX iterations without worrying about long-term out-of-warranty repair costs, which can be substantial on a flagship German sedan.

Mistakes to Avoid That Could Cost You Money
Skipping the Pre-Paid Maintenance: I’ve seen owners face a $1,200 bill for a B-Service because they didn’t lock in a maintenance plan at the time of purchase. In 2026, labor rates have risen; pre-paying is a hedge against inflation.
Ignoring Insurance Comparisons: The S-Class is a high-value asset. Don’t just add it to your existing policy. Use a broker to find specialized insurance for luxury vehicles that includes “Original Manufacturer Parts” clauses.
Settling for In-Stock Units: If you are spending $130k+, don’t settle for a color you don’t love. The resale value of a “boring” spec is always lower than a well-optioned, classic combination.
